The price of venison varies based mostly on a number of elements, together with lower, processing methodology (complete, halves, quarters, or particular person cuts), whether or not it is farm-raised or wild-harvested, and the area’s market circumstances. Buying an entire deer instantly from a hunter usually ends in a decrease per-pound price in comparison with shopping for particular person cuts from a butcher or specialty retailer. Farm-raised venison tends to have a extra constant worth and availability than wild-harvested meat.
